Mount Tai is a mountain of historical and cultural significance located north of the city of Tai'an, in Shandong province, China. The tallest peak is the Jade Emperor Peak which is commonly reported as 1,545 metres tall, but is described by the PRC government as 1,532.7 metres
According to historical records, Mount Tai became a sacred place haunted by emperors to offer sacrifices and meditate in the Zhou Dynasty over 1,000 years before the Christian era. A total of 72 emperors were recorded as visiting it.
Mount Tai is one of the "Five Great Mountains". It is associated with sunrise, birth, and renewal, and is often regarded the foremost of the five. Mount Tai has been a place of worship for at least 3,000 years and served as one of the most important ceremonial centers of China during large portions of this period.

Today guide will hold name card and pick up clients in the hotel lobby and after day tour guide will drop them to hotel in Taian city.
Rote: Satrt from Tianwai village and take excursion bus to Zhongtian Gate, from Zhongtian Gate you will take cable car to Nantian Gate, from Nantian gate you will walk about 30 minutes to the top of Tai mountain, the same way back to the parking.
After you reach to Nantian Gate you can walk on own and guide will tell you a meeting point, but you will go together with guide to the parking after day tour.

About Tai'an

Tai'an is a city in Shandong Province, Eastern China, known as the gateway to Mount Tai, a UNESCO World Heritage Site and one of the most important mountains in Chinese culture. The city is rich in history, natural beauty, and traditional architecture, offering a blend of spiritual and scenic attractions.

Top Attractions

Mount Tai (Taishan)

Mount Tai is a UNESCO World Heritage Site and one of the most important mountains in Chinese culture. It is known for its stunning natural scenery, ancient temples, and historical significance as a place of worship and pilgrimage.

Nature/Historical/Cultural 1-3 days, depending on activities ¥120-150 (entrance fee)

Dai Temple (Mount Tai Temple)

Dai Temple is an ancient temple complex at the base of Mount Tai, dedicated to the worship of the mountain god. It is one of the most important and well-preserved temples in China, with a history dating back over 1,500 years.

Historical/Religious 2-3 hours Included in Mount Tai entrance fee

Tai'an Museum

Tai'an Museum showcases the rich history and culture of the Tai'an region, with exhibits ranging from ancient artifacts to modern art. The museum is housed in a modern building and features a variety of interactive displays.

Museum 1-2 hours ¥20

Must-Try Local Dishes

Sweet and Sour Carp (Tangcu Yu)

A classic Shandong dish featuring crispy fried carp in a sweet and sour sauce made with vinegar, sugar, and spices.

Main course Contains fish

Steamed Scallops with Garlic (Suan Rou Yu)

Fresh scallops steamed with garlic, ginger, and soy sauce, served with the broth from the steaming process.

Appetizer Contains seafood

Cold Noodles (Liangpi)

Cold noodles served with a tangy, spicy sauce made from vinegar, garlic, and chili oil. Often topped with pickled vegetables or chopped peanuts.

Street food/Snack Vegetarian (check for meat toppings)

Day trips

Qufu
60 km from Tai'an • Full day

Qufu is a historic city known as the birthplace of Confucius. It is home to the Temple of Confucius, the Cemetery of Confucius, and the Kong Family Mansion, which are collectively a UNESCO World Heritage Site.

Jinan
130 km from Tai'an • Full day or overnight

Jinan is the capital of Shandong Province and is known for its many springs, parks, and historical sites. It is a vibrant city with a rich cultural heritage and a variety of attractions to explore.
